Celebrating the Feast of Dedication: Insights and Reflections of the heart
For eight days, followers of Yahweh celebrate the Feast of Dedication (John 10:22), also known as Hanukkah or The Festival of Lights. Here’s a short summary in case you’re new to the celebration: Between the time of the Old testament and New Testaments, Jerusalem was overtaken by Syria.
